免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

appcan开发报告

Appcan是一款为开发人员提供的跨平台移动应用开发框架,可以帮助开发人员快速开发出具有高可用性和用户友好性的应用程序。该框架主要用于开发万能应用,也称为Hybrid应用,是一种介于原生应用和Web应用之间的应用程序。

Appcan框架支持多种平台,包括iOS、Android、WindowsPhone、WindowsMobile等等。开发人员可以使用统一的开发工具和代码库来进行跨平台开发,可以大大提高开发效率和项目质量。

Appcan框架的核心技术是基于HTML5技术的WebApp开发,并且支持使用JavaScript等语言进行开发。这种技术可以使用Web标准所定义的各种工具和组件来进行开发,包括HTML、CSS、Javascript、jQuery等等,同时还可以使用一些特定的API和组件来访问设备的硬件设施和平台功能,如相机、GPS、文件系统等等。

WebApp应用的开发可以使得应用程序具有良好的可维护性和可扩展性,并且具有跨平台的优势。但是WebApp应用在性能方面存在一些问题,这主要源于WebView本身的限制。为了克服这些限制,Appcan采用了一些特定的技术来进行优化,包括:

1. Native Bridge技术:通过在应用程序和原生代码之间建立桥接,可以实现应用程序与原生应用的交互,并且提高了应用程序的性能。

2. JIT技术:通过实现即时编译,可以提高应用程序的运行效率。

3. 加载优化技术:通过优化WebApp资源的加载和管理,可以提供更好的用户体验和运行效率。

除了以上的优化技术之外,Appcan还提供了大量的组件和插件库,可以方便开发人员快速实现常见的应用功能,如地图、视频、音频等等。开发人员还可以使用Appcan提供的云服务,如推送服务、分析服务等等,来对应用程序进行进一步的扩展和提升。

总体而言,Appcan是一款功能强大且易于使用的移动应用开发框架。通过良好的跨平台支持和优化的性能表现,可以帮助开发人员快速开发出高质量的应用程序,同时还可以保证良好的用户体验和可扩展性。


相关知识:
java 怎么开发app
Java 是一种广泛应用于多种平台的面向对象编程语言,它提供了一个强大而灵活的开发平台来构建各种类型的应用程序,包括移动应用程序。在本文中,我将介绍如何使用 Java 开发移动应用程序的基本原理和步骤。首先,要开发 Java 移动应用程序,我们需要选择适当
2023-07-14
ios和安卓app兼容开发
iOS和安卓是目前世界上最流行的移动操作系统之一。开发一个应用程序,让它能在两个操作系统上运行,是一种称为跨平台开发的技术。原理介绍:跨平台开发的目标是使用一种编程语言或开发框架,使得应用程序能够同时在多个操作系统上运行。对于iOS和安卓,常见的跨平台开发
2023-07-14
app开发成本报价表
移动应用程序越来越成为创业者和企业的关键,因为它们提供了新的聚焦和竞争优势。但是,开发一个功能齐全、稳定、易用的移动应用程序需要在设计、开发和测试等方面投入大量时间和金钱。本文将探讨开发一个移动应用程序所需的成本。1. 设计成本应用程序的设计从用户界面布局
2023-06-29
app程序开发定制台州
移动应用程序的开发是现代科技领域中最热门的领域之一。当今移动应用市场的需求非常高,随着技术的不断发展,各种不同类型的应用层出不穷。在这个市场中,应用定制是一项非常重要的服务。本文将介绍在台州地区的移动应用程序开发定制服务。一、移动应用程序开发定制的概念移动
2023-05-06
app定制开发金华
随着现代科技的迅速发展,智能手机的普及以及人们对移动互联网的需求越来越大,越来越多的企业开始意识到自己需要一款适合自己企业需求的定制化移动应用软件。而这种定制化移动应用软件的开发流程,被称为“app定制开发”。今天,我们就来详细介绍一下app定制开发的原理
2023-05-06
apple开发者大会简报
每年一次的Apple开发者大会(WWDC)已经成为了苹果公司最为重要的年度活动之一。在这个盛会上,苹果公司向开发者展示其最新的操作系统和软件技术,并提供专业的技术支持与培训。下面,本文将对2021年WWDC进行简要介绍。1. 硬件方面1.1 iOS 15
2023-05-06